The recent meme coin scandal has significantly impacted the standing of Argentina’s libertarian President Javier Milei as he tries to forge political alliances ahead of the critical midterm congressional elections. After electrifying voters with his drastic proposals to slash public spending, Milei’s popularity has been marred by his endorsement of a cryptocurrency called Libra, which saw a meteoric rise and a subsequent collapse in value following a controversial post on social media.
Milei’s administration contends that he was misled by the coin’s promises and insists there are no business ties between the president and the cryptocurrency. As the investigation unfolds, a federal judge is examining the token’s inception. Voter trust appears to be waning, with polls indicating a drop in Milei’s credibility, as 53.1 percent of Argentines express doubts regarding his integrity in the wake of this controversy.
While his overall approval ratings have fluctuated only slightly, a concerning increase in negative perceptions of his presidency has been reported. From around 36.2 percent to 46.6 percent, negative views on Milei’s leadership may pose a problem for him as he works to consolidate support in Congress. Shila Vilker from Trespuntozero noted that the scandal could provide ammunition for the left-leaning opposition to challenge Milei’s support.
The nature of meme coins, characterized by their reliance on internet trends, often facilitates quick rises in market value followed by sharp declines. The publicity garnered through Milei’s endorsement played a significant part in Libra’s initial surge. According to a government source, Milei himself fell victim to a scam, having no personal gain from the cryptocurrency’s collapse.
The perception among some middle-ground voters has shifted, leading them to question whether Milei truly stands apart from traditional politicians. Marina Acosta of Analogías highlighted that some supporters may now view Milei as part of the political establishment that he often critiques. The rising center-right La Libertad Avanza party, which Milei leads, may have gained traction as an emerging right-wing faction, yet prevailing tensions with political allies complicate the situation.
In terms of opposition dynamics, the Peronist faction has experienced a split, jeopardizing their united front against Milei. However, some within the opposition remain optimistic, asserting that unity remains critical to counteracting the government’s agenda effectively. Yet, they acknowledged that any division among the right could yield opportunities for the opposition in upcoming electoral contests.
